** Kennedy’s Space Station Processing Facility Turns 25

Most International Space Station payloads are delivered to Kennedy Space Center’s Space Station Processing Facility (SSPF), which has played an integral role in spaceflight for a quarter century.

** A high-res demo of water in microgravity: Moving Water in Space – 8K Ultra HD

Water in space behaves… differently. Surface tension and capillary flow can be harnessed to move fluids in more efficient ways. What looks like fun could actually help us improve systems for moving fluids in microgravity, in things like fuel tanks for space travel. ** NASA astronaut Anne McClain seems more limber and energetic as she emerges from the Soyuz than many others after returning from a long stay on the ISS:

Expedition 59 Flight Engineer Anne McClain of NASA is helped out of the Soyuz MS-11 spacecraft just minutes after she, Canadian Space Agency astronaut David Saint-Jacques, and Roscosmos cosmonaut Oleg Kononenko, landed in Kazakhstan. The trio spent 204 days on the International Space Station, during which they orbited Earth 3,264 times traveling 86,430,555 miles.

“Cookies in Space”: Chocolate chip cookies to be first food baked in new ISS oven

DoubleTree by Hilton, Zero G Kitchen, and NanoRacks have partnered together to help introduce oven baking to the International Space Station, starting with chocolate chip cookies:

Cookies in Space:
DoubleTree Chocolate Chip Cookie to be First Food Baked in Space,
Sending Hilton Hospitality into Orbit

DoubleTree by Hilton to partner with Zero G Kitchen and NanoRacks to bring
its signature warm welcome to the International Space Station in historic scientific experiment

MCLEAN, Va.–(BUSINESS WIRE)–DoubleTree by Hilton will take its iconic warm welcome to new heights when its famous chocolate chip Cookie becomes the first food baked in space inside a prototype oven designed to make long-duration space travel more hospitable.

Later this year, DoubleTree by Hilton will make aerospace history when a batch of DoubleTree Cookie dough is launched along with the prototype oven in a rocket bound for the International Space Station (ISS) as part of a landmark microgravity experiment. Working in partnership with Zero G Kitchen, which creates appliances for microgravity use in long-duration space flights, and NanoRacks, a leading provider of commercial access to space, Hilton will be the first hospitality company to participate in research aboard the space station.

That’s only fitting for a hotel brand that at the height of the Space Race announced plans for a hotel on the moon, said senior vice president and global brand head, DoubleTree by Hilton, Shawn McAteer.

“Hilton has long been an industry innovator, and as we celebrate our 100th year, we’re excited to send our hospitality into orbit,” McAteer said. “The simple gesture of a warm cookie welcome is a favorite of DoubleTree guests around the world, and now we are sharing that moment of hospitality as part of this experiment aboard the International Space Station.”

Ian and Jordana Fichtenbaum, the husband and wife team at Zero G Kitchen responsible for the space oven concept, said the DoubleTree Cookie was their first thought when they began imagining the creation of an oven to make space travel more comfortable.

“Opening up the frontier of space means making it relatable to people’s everyday lives, and what could be more relatable than a freshly baked cookie?” said Ian Fichtenbaum, co-chef and co-founder, Zero G Kitchen. “When we first concepted the oven, we naturally thought of DoubleTree by Hilton and its signature Cookie. It is the perfect treat to bring a warm welcome to space.”
